OLD-FASHIONED TAPIOCA R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T



Old-Fashioned Tapioca Recipe: How to Make It image

My family loves old-fashioned tapioca, but I don’t always have time to make it. So I came up with this simple recipe that lets us enjoy one of our favorites without all the hands-on time. —Ruth Peters, Bel Air, Maryland

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Total Time 04 hours 40 minutes

Prep Time 10 minutes

Cook Time 04 hours 30 minutes

Yield 18 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

8 cups 2% milk
1 cup pearl tapioca
1 cup plus 2 tablespoons sugar
1/8 teaspoon salt
4 large eggs
1-1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
Optional: Sliced fresh strawberries and whipped cream

Steps:

  • In a 4- to 5-qt. slow cooker, combine the milk, tapioca, sugar and salt. Cover and cook on low for 4-5 hours., In a large bowl, beat the eggs; stir in a small amount of hot tapioca mixture. Return all to the slow cooker, stirring to combine. Cover and cook 30 minutes longer or until a thermometer reads 160°. Stir in vanilla., Serve with strawberries and whipped cream if desired.

CLASSIC TAPIOCA PUDDING RECIPE | ALLRECIPES



Classic Tapioca Pudding Recipe | Allrecipes image

A classic tapioca pudding recipe that requires a lot of attention, but it's worth it. Tapioca pudding is a great comfort food and can be served warm or cold.

Provided by Nicole

Categories     Desserts    Custards and Puddings

Total Time 25 minutes

Prep Time 10 minutes

Cook Time 15 minutes

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 cups whole milk
½ cup quick-cooking tapioca
½ cup white sugar
¼ teaspoon salt
2 eggs, beaten
½ te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Stir together the milk, tapioca, sugar, and salt in a medium saucepan. Bring the mixture to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ly. Reduce heat to low; cook and stir 5 minutes longer.
  • Whisk 1 cup of the hot milk mixture into the beaten eggs, 2 tablespoons at a time until incorporated. Stir the egg mixture back into the tapioca until well mixed. Bring the pudding to a gentle simmer over medium-low heat; cook and stir 2 minutes longer until the pudding becomes thick enough to evenly coat the back of a metal spoon. Remove from the heat and stir in the vanilla. The pudding may be served hot or poured into serving dishes and refrigerated several hours until cold.

12 WAYS TO USE TAPIOCA STARCH | ALLRECIPES
Mar 31, 2021 · Tapioca starch (aka tapioca flour) binds baked goods together and acts like cornstarch as a thickener in soups and sauces. It's a must-have in the gluten-free cook's arsenal, but you can easily use it alongside wheat flour in place of cornstarch. Our favorite tapioca flour recipes include cake, quick bread, breaded chicken, pancakes, and more.
